Regarding lengthy pages, what if you automatically scrolled the window, took multiple screenshots, then seamed them together afterwords? Would that help overcome the limitations? AIR has some lame limitations though, such as the inability to even open a folder! So tragic, they are… unfortunately.
Those ideas are good ones!
Unfortunately I don’t plan any opensourcing anytime soon…
The “automatic scroll” solution is what I used to do in the early versions but I soon realised that it’s quite slow, it add glitches to pages with static backgrounds and you can’t instantiate a big enough Bitmap for screen caps bigger than the limitations… So I quickly looked for another way of doing this!

Great App.
One minor issue for me.
Antialiasing.
I know that Flash 9+ has advanced antialiasing options. You can be quite refined with your setting to increase “perceived” smoothness. The most advanced setting introduces colour to help soften text. This seems to be the rendering setting choice of this app and the resulting image looks nice. But I want my screenshot to look like a common, everyday, crappy, XP Firefox/IE screenshot, which doesn’t anti-alias text under font-size:16px.
An option to toggle antialiasing (none/monotone/best) would be MUCH appreciated.
It might be really hard… which is why it isn’t there already. But my rainbow-text-screenshots aren’t a very good representation of how the final HTML website looks. It would be great if this option made it into a furute update!
Cheers,
NacaYoda.
Unfortunately AIR’s WebKit (the HTML render engine) doesn’t allow toggling of the anti-aliasing so I’m afraid what you’re asking for is impossible.
